forward-delay
Configure the amount of time the interface waits in the Listening State and the Learning State before
transitioning to the Forwarding State.
S4810
Syntax
forward-delay seconds
To return to the default setting, use the no forward-delay command.
Parameters
seconds Enter the number of seconds that FTOS waits before
transitioning RSTP to the forwarding state. The range is from
4 to 30. The default is 15 seconds.
Defaults 15 seconds
Command
Modes
CONFIGURATION RSTP (conf-rstp)
